Enjoying an idyllic location in the Eden Valley, this stylishly updated barn conversion offers cosy accommodation for larger families enjoying a get-together, and for groups of friends discovering a breathtaking part of Cumbria. With ample space for up to eight guests across four relaxing bedrooms, the property lies on the outskirts of the picturesque village of Warcop and has a wealth of rustic-style features including high vaulted ceilings, exposed brickwork, stone tiling, timber beams and a cosy wood burner. Also featuring a light-filled conservatory and a beautiful large garden, this characterful retreat is a wonderful base for walkers, hikers and nature lovers exploring the North Pennines, the Yorkshire Dales and the Lake District.
The welcoming entrance hall leads through to the airy lounge with a traditional wood burner, Smart TV and ample seating. At the heart of the house, the open-plan kitchen/diner provides a fabulous space for preparing and sharing your favourite family meals, with a farmhouse-style dining table, a handy central island and a wealth of useful equipment. The dining area opens directly into a lovely light-filled conservatory offering fantastic panoramic views of the surrounding countryside. The ground floor also has a cheery twin bedroom with a Jack and Jill en-suite shower room. Upstairs, the spacious landing leads through to a second lounge and the three remaining bedrooms. The lounge has a Smart TV, plenty of seating, a beamed and vaulted ceiling and a football table, making this a great space for younger guests to relax or enjoy some friendly competition. The stylishly decorated bedrooms have high ceilings and picturesque views: there’s a charming super-king-size room, a delightful double and a cosy king-size room. This floor also features a refreshing family bathroom. Exploring further, the property has a garage with a table tennis table and storage space for bikes, canoes and paddleboards. From the conservatory, a few steps lead down to a sweet terrace with a patio and outdoor furniture, offering an ideal spot for dining alfresco on a summer’s afternoon and taking in the wonderful country views. A few more steps lead down to the large garden which has a big lawn perfect for children playing games, and has an additional sheltered decked area where you can sit back with a glass of wine in the evening.
